Обработка запускается через Файл-Открыть, но также можно ее встроить в конфигурацию, в таком случае появится возможность выполнения регламентных заданий.
Данные номенклатуры не выгружаются, предполагается что все справочники уже загружены.
Обработка позволяет работать с несколькими кабинетами, каждый кабинет настраивается (скриншот 1).
Внимание! Токен получаем из личного кабинета с включенными разделами: Контент, Маркетплейс, Цены и скидки. После указания токена нужно получить склады из кабинета (кнопка "Заполнить с WB") и заполнить соответствие складам и типам цен в 1с, а так же можно указать отбор выгрузки данных.
После выбора кабинета можно просмотреть список данных к выгрузке на wb (кнопка "Заполнить список с WB"). Список формируется (скриншот 2) по следующей логике: запрашивается информация по всей номенклатуре в кабинете, заполняются данные в соответствии с настройкой выгрузки, и если остаток или цена 1с и wb расходятся, то эти данные включаются в выгрузку (галочка "Обновить в лк").
Финальная выгрузка данных производится кнопкой "Выгрузить" - "Все".
Обработка позволяет загружать заказы в статусе "waiting" в 1с, при этом заказы не проводятся, а дальнейшая работа предополагается уже оператором (поменять статус, получить стикеры). Для загрузки заказов (скриншот 3) нужно перейти на закладку "Заказы", кнопка "Заполнить список с WB" и проставить галочку "Загрузить" у нужных заказов.
Код обработки открыт, можно (нужно) адаптировать под свои нужды.
Обработка работает с 3 версией API. Может работать во всех версиях УТ 10.3.
Проверено на следующих конфигурациях и релизах:
- Управление торговлей, редакция 10.3, релизы 10.3.88.3, 10.3.3.3